Previous Experience
Kathy Gettelfinger has a diverse professional background. She worked at Gearworks as a Senior Network Administrator from 2002 to 2004 and later served as the Organizational Development Manager from 2004 to 2007. She held the position of Business Operations Manager at SPS Commerce from 2007 to 2009. At ThoughtWorks, she was the Texas Office Principal and Consultant from 2009 to 2012, where she built a new office and community. She also served as Principal for the Uganda Office from 2012 to 2014, focusing on team hiring and business development strategies.

Innovation Initiatives
Kathy facilitated an innovation working group with an East African telecom provider and smallholder farmers, resulting in five viable concepts for investment.
